Methods of Verifone Terminal Integration and How They Work
Verifone credit card terminals can be integrated with POS systems using three primary integration methods. Let’s take a look at each:
Direct API Integration – Developers use Verifone’s API to create a fully customized payment system.
SDK Integration – Businesses simplify the process by using Verifone’s Software Development Kit (SDK) with pre-built tools.
Third-Party Connectors – Businesses use pre-configured software solutions to integrate Verifone terminals with minimal effort.
After choosing a desired integration method, here is a step-by-step procedure of how it works:
Step 1: Connecting the Verifone Terminal to the POS System
Once you've chosen your integration method, the next step is to get your Verifone terminal to communicate with your POS system. Developers will write the necessary code to establish a seamless connection based on whether you're using API or SDK integration. If you've opted for a third-party connector, the process is much simpler—just configure the software to sync with the terminal.
The physical connection between the terminal and the PC depends on your setup. Use a USB cable for a reliable wired connection, Bluetooth for wireless ease, or Ethernet for seamless internet transactions. Looking for more flexibility? Go cloud-based and manage payments from anywhere.
Step 2: Transaction Processing Begins
With the Verifone card terminal connected, your customers can start making payments. They can choose from various methods, including chip-and-PIN, contactless (tap), mobile wallets like Apple Pay or Google Pay, or even QR codes. The Verifone terminal securely captures the payment details and sends them to the payment processor for approval.
Step 3: Authorization and Payment Confirmation
Now comes the security check. The payment processor (or the customer’s bank) verifies whether there are enough funds and ensures the transaction meets security standards. If everything checks out, the approval is sent instantly to both the Verifone credit card terminal and your POS system. The customer sees a confirmation message letting them know their payment was successful.
How Verifone Terminal Integration Can Streamline Your Payment Workflow
Take a detailed look at how the Verifone credit card machine integration helps in enhancing your payment workflow:
1. Secure and PCI-Compliant Payments
Verifone credit card terminals have built-in encryption and tokenization, ensuring that sensitive payment data is never exposed. The integration also ensures compliance with PCI DSS standards, reducing fraud risks and providing safe business and customer transactions.
2. Multiple Connectivity Options for Flexibility
Depending on your setup, Verifone terminals can be integrated via USB, Bluetooth, Ethernet, or cloud-based connectivity. This flexibility allows businesses to operate in fixed and mobile environments, whether retail stores, restaurants, or on-the-go businesses.
3. Automatic Data Sync and Reporting
Every transaction is instantly recorded in the POS system, allowing businesses to track sales in real time. This results in accurate sales reports, better inventory management, and seamless accounting integration.
4. Easy Software Updates and Maintenance
With cloud-based or connected Verifone terminals, businesses can receive automatic software updates, ensuring they always have the latest security patches and features—without any manual intervention.
5. Scalability for Business Growth
No matter the size of your business, integrating a Verifone card reader makes expansion seamless. Whether you're adding more terminals or opening new locations, the system adapts effortlessly, ensuring a consistent and efficient payment experience across all branches.
6. Simplified Reconciliation and Settlement
Verifone’s integration ensures that all transactions are automatically reconciled, eliminating the hassle of cross-checking payments manually. Businesses can also access real-time transaction data through cloud-based solutions, ensuring a clear and transparent financial overview.
7. Customizable Payment Flows
With API and SDK integration, businesses can customize the payment experience to match their needs. Whether adding loyalty programs, split payments, tipping options, or personalized checkout screens, integration allows you to create a payment process tailored to your business.
8. Multi-currency and International Payment Support
The Verifone credit card terminal enables effortless multi-currency transactions for businesses with global customers. It automatically converts currencies, ensuring that customers can pay in their preferred currency with ease.
9. Contactless and Self-Checkout Capabilities
As self-service kiosks and unattended payment terminals become more popular, Verifone integration supports self-checkout systems. Customers can tap their card, use mobile payments, or scan a QR code, allowing for a faster and more autonomous shopping experience.
10. Reduced Chargebacks and Fraud Prevention
With real-time transaction validation and fraud detection tools, Verifone integration helps businesses reduce chargebacks and fraudulent transactions. Features like EMV compliance, address verification (AVS), and AI-powered fraud detection ensure safer transactions.

1. Verifone Victa
Powered by Qualcomm processors, the Verifone Victa is built for speed, efficiency, and seamless business operations. With double-system memory, it effortlessly handles business applications and payments on a 6.7” HD+ touchscreen. Future-ready with Android 13 (upgradeable to Android 14) and PCI 7 compliance ensures long-term performance. Designed for all-day use, it delivers 12+ hours of continuous operation.
Features like tap-to-pay sensors, barcode scanning, e-receipts, and remote battery monitoring enhance convenience. The device also easily integrates with existing POS systems via mounting poles, dongles, or feature bases, making it the ultimate future-proof payment solution. The Verifone Victa series encompasses several devices tailored to different business needs, including the Victa Mobile, Victa Portable, and Victa Reader.
2. Verifone Tap
Verifone Tap enables merchants to accept contactless payments using only an iPhone or Android device, streamlining in-person transactions without additional hardware needs. With built-in support for PIN entry, it ensures secure debit and credit card payment processing. This solution adapts to various business scenarios, including restaurant tableside payments, delivery services, and pop-up shops. By integrating with Verifone's payments SDK, businesses can easily scale their operations and enhance customer experiences across diverse environments.
